It isn't because of Western Style consumerism. China and Russia isn't like the West yet they face similar problems. This is because of usefuless and culture. A few generations ago, people had a lot of kids because of mortality rates and they need a lot of help in the farms, at work, or at home. They also had a lot due to societal and parental pressure of needing children.

Now these 2 factors are practically non-existant: Society snd parents no longer pressure their children to have kids too and families no longer need a lot of children due to low birth mortality and the comfort of living even if it's just a couple without kids.

What if napoleon didn’t invade Russia? by Gaming_with_batman in AlternateHistoryHub

[–]A_Normal_Redditor_04 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Napoleon and his Empire implodes from financial ruin. The French Empire cannot sustain that many active armies in the field however Napoleon desparately needs them to enforce his will especially the Continental System and the ongoing war. What Napoleon did to “fix” the French economy which was in tatters after the Revolution and Monarchy was run it like a proto-“Economy of Conquest” that the Nazis implemented. Basically make war pay for war and it needed enemies to plunder and loot in order to survive.

If he doesn’t invade Russia then one way or another, maybe in the coming years or when he dies, the French economy will collapse sending the nation into more turmoil that the British and the Coalition will exploit.
